About This Role
- The Role and Impact As a Facilities Engineering Manager, you will lead a team of managers, engineers, and technicians responsible for ensuring the structural, mechanical, electrical, and environmental integrity of Intel's corporate facilities.
- You will oversee building and facilities maintenance across multiple sites, driving operational efficiency, safety, and reliability.
- Your leadership will directly impact Intel's ability to maintain world-class facilities that support its innovative work, making this role essential to Intel's long-term success.
- Business group This role is part of Intel's Frontend Facilities Engineering and Operations (FFEO) organization, which is dedicated to providing innovative, sustainable, and efficient solutions that support Intel's business objectives and create an outstanding experience for employees.
- The group ensures the operational excellence of Intel's facilities, enabling teams to focus on advancing technology and driving results.
- Key Responsibilities Lead a team of managers, engineers, and techs to oversee the maintenance and operational integrity of structural, mechanical, electrical, and environmental systems across multiple facilities.
- Manage capital equipment installations, subcontracted services, and supplier relationships to support facility infrastructure upgrades and expansions.
- Develop plans, RFQs, RFIs, and specifications to meet client needs and ensure timely and cost-effective project execution.
- Facilitate communication and address emergencies impacting facility operations promptly.
- Write project scopes of work, prepare project drawings, and maintain accurate records while managing financial aspects such as budgeting and invoice processing.
- Direct workflow for contract project managers assigned to various installations, ensuring alignment with project goals.
- Drive consensus and recommendations through effective negotiations and collaborative discussions.
- Execute comprehensive change management strategies and communication plans for projects within your scope.
- Oversee safety measures, reliability, and cost-effective operations while supporting construction ramps and factory commissioning.
- Enable team success by setting clear goals, maintaining accountability, and applying performance management strategies to drive results.
- Inspire and develop team members while fostering Intel's values and creating a productive work environment.
- Required Skills & Experience Proficiency in facilities systems management, including structural, mechanical, and electrical systems.
- Demonstrated expertise in budget preparation, financial analysis, and project execution.
- Proven ability to manage subcontracted services and supplier relationships effectively.
- Experience in developing project documentation, including scopes of work, RFQs, and specifications.
- Preferred Skills & Experience Strong strategic thinking and problem-solving skills, with the ability to drive consensus in complex situations.
- Excellent communication and team-building capabilities, with a track record of developing high-performing teams.
- Experience in change management strategies and communication plans for large-scale projects.
- Commitment to fostering a collaborative and inclusive work environment where teams thrive.
Qualifications
- Degree in Engineering, Facilities Management, or a related field Experience in facilities engineering, building operations, or project management Bachelor's degree with 12+ years of experience OR a Master's degree with 8+ years of experience OR a PhD with 6+ years of experience.
